Boswell's Life of Johnson V6: Addenda, Index, Dicta Philosophi, Etc. (1887) is a book written by George Birkbeck Hill. It is a comprehensive and detailed account of the life of Samuel Johnson, one of the most influential literary figures of the 18th century. The book is the sixth volume of a larger work, which was written by James Boswell, a Scottish biographer and diarist who was a close friend of Johnson. This particular volume contains a variety of supplementary material, including addenda, an index, and a collection of Johnson's philosophical sayings, or dicta philosophi. The addenda provide additional information and corrections to the previous volumes of Boswell's work, while the index makes it easy for readers to find specific information within the text. The dicta philosophi section is a collection of Johnson's most memorable and insightful quotes on a variety of philosophical topics, including morality, religion, and human nature. These quotes provide a fascinating glimpse into Johnson's thinking and offer valuable insights into the intellectual currents of his time.
